Individuals are able to undertake an apprenticeship at a higher level than a qualification they currently hold, including any previously completed apprenticeships. Individuals can also undertake an apprenticeship at the same level, or lower level than a qualification they already hold as long as the new apprenticeship allows for new skills to be acquired and the content of the training is materially different from any previous qualification or apprenticeship. For example, if you already have a Level 4 qualification you still may be able to complete an apprenticeship at any level providing you meet the eligibility criteria and are learning substantive new skills.
